Substation Automation • Relay Target Information • Get all of the information available from a digital relay without replacing the electromechanical one • Add-On Protective Relaying Backup • Under / over frequency relay • Automatic load shed & restore (0.01 Hz with adjustable time delay) • Reclosing relay • Multi-shot automatic reclosing • Synchro-check and LLDB/LBDL supervision • Permit / block reclose • Phase angle, slip frequency, LLDB/LBDL control • Time over-current relay backup • Back up prime TOC relay curve with up to 32 current magnitude and duration set-points • Various Communication protocols • Modbus • DNP3.0 • IEC 61850
Sequence of Events (SoE) • Four types of events: • digital input • relay output • Fault • Set-point • Each input point is programmableto be NO or NC • Programmable status words • Programmable De-bounce times 1-256 msec • Up to 160 discrete inputs – wet or dry contacts
Fault Recorder • 4 measured currents • IRIG-B time synchronization • Up to 20 minutes of continuous recordingwith 256 MB memory • Programmable fault thresholds and hysteresis • Up to 150 amps fault currents (30 x In) • Zero-sequence currents and voltages • Current and voltage unbalance • Under-voltage, neutral current • Ready-to-use fault reports—fault currents magnitude and duration, coincident volts magnitude, faultwaveforms and RMS • Distance to fault calculation • Multi-feeder (up to 3) fault recorder • Waveforms from 2 separate locations (via PAS)
Power Quality Recorder • Class A IEC 61000-4-30 Power Quality analysis: • Sags/swells (dips/over-voltages), interruptions, frequency variations, Flicker, voltage unbalance, harmonic and inter-harmonic voltages • Programmable thresholds and hysteresis • Built-in EN50160 statistics & reports • Redundant auxiliary power supply for recording major dips & interruptions • Harmonics & inter-harmonics according to IEC 61000-4-7 • Directional power harmonics and power factor phasors • THD, TDD and K-Factors • Symmetrical components • Flicker measurement according to IEC 61000-4-15 • Selectable sampling rate up to 256 samples/cycle • Event recorder for logging internal diagnostic events, control events and I/O operations • Waveform & data recorder
Transient Recorder • Transient pulses as short as 20μs at 50 Hz (17μs at 60 Hz) • Up to 1024 samples per cycle • Amplitude relative to ground as per EN 50160 (4 channels) • Up to 2kV measurement, 6kV withstand
Case StudySubstation Automation System (SAS) • SATEC products (ezPAC, PM175 and PM130) are the heart of the substation automation system (SAS) solution provided by NPT throughout the entire Russian Federation • Two configurations: • Comprehensive for220 and 750kV • Standard for 6, 10,35 and 110 kV
Key Design Concepts • SATEC IEDs provide protection, automation, measurement and control functions • SCADA-system for operational control • Open system concept reduces dependency on vendors • Standard protocols for IED and HMI communication • Wide use of Factory Acceptance Testing (FAT) • Integration of substation protection and automatics into control software
Bay controllers RTU SA300-330 SATEC ezPAC SA330 bay controllers are used on lower level to collect digital, analogue information as well as to control switchgear.

ezPAC IEC 61850 Protocols • IEC 61850-7-2,3,4 • Basic communication structure for substation and feeder equipment – Abstract communication service interface (ACSI), Common Data classes, Compatible logical node classes and data classes • IEC 61850-8-1 • Specific Communication Service Mapping (SCSM) – Mappings to MMS (ISO 9506-1 and ISO 9506-2) and to ISO/IEC 8802-3 • IEC 61850-10 • Conformance testing
Implementation in NPT Expert SAS IEC 61850 configurator and system driver allow: • IED configuration reading • Data receiving via read requests and via event reports referenced by Report Control Blocks • Files downloading (in particular COMTRADE files) • Data Sets configuration • Report Control Blocks and GOOSE Control Blocks configuration
